What is SJVC Vet Tech?

SJVC Vet Tech is a vocational school located in Fresno, California. It offers a two-year Veterinary Technology program that prepares students for a career in animal healthcare. The program includes classroom instruction, laboratory work, and hands-on experience in a clinical setting.

FAQs

  • Q: How long is the Veterinary Technology program at SJVC Vet Tech?
  • A: The program takes approximately two years to complete.
  • Q: Is SJVC Vet Tech accredited?
  • A: Yes, SJVC Vet Tech is accredited by the American Veterinary Medical Association (AVMA).
  • Q: What kind of financial aid is available for SJVC Vet Tech students?
  • A: SJVC Vet Tech offers a variety of financial aid options, including scholarships, grants, and loans. However, some students have reported difficulty in obtaining enough financial aid to cover their tuition costs.
  • Q: What is the job outlook for Veterinary Technicians?
  • A: According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ics, employment of Veterinary Technicians is projected to grow 16 percent from 2019 to 2029, much faster than the average for all occupations.
  • Q: Are there any prerequisites for the Veterinary Technology program at SJVC Vet Tech?
  • A: Yes, applicants must have a high school diploma or equivalent, and must have completed certain prerequisite courses in biology, chemistry, and math.
  • Q: Does SJVC Vet Tech offer job placement assistance?
  • A: Yes, SJVC Vet Tech offers job placement assistance to its graduates.
  • Q: What is the pass rate for the VTNE exam for SJVC Vet Tech graduates?
  • A: According to the school’s website, the pass rate for SJVC Vet Tech graduates on the VTNE exam is 75 percent.
